Skip to content

libutil: Delete footgun overloads of get and getOr#13762

Merged
xokdvium merged 1 commit intoNixOS:masterfrom
xokdvium:delete-footguns
Aug 15, 2025
Merged

libutil: Delete footgun overloads of get and getOr#13762
xokdvium merged 1 commit intoNixOS:masterfrom
xokdvium:delete-footguns

Conversation

@xokdvium
Copy link
Contributor

Motivation

To avoid mistakes like the one in cea85e7. These overloads are just asking for trouble.

Context


Add 👍 to pull requests you find important.

The Nix maintainer team uses a GitHub project board to schedule and track reviews.

To avoid mistakes like the one in cea85e7.
These overloads are just asking for trouble.
@xokdvium xokdvium requested a review from edolstra as a code owner August 15, 2025 14:31
@xokdvium xokdvium merged commit 22378ea into NixOS:master Aug 15, 2025
14 checks passed
@xokdvium xokdvium deleted the delete-footguns branch August 15, 2025 14:58
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ants